<p>US Ambassador to Israel Mike Huckabee commended Israeli President Isaac Herzog for his letter condemning extremist violence in Judea and Samaria.</p><p>”Great message from Israeli President Isaac Herzog about violence in Judea and Samaria,” Huckabee wrote.</p><p>He added: “Attributed to ‘settlers, ‘ but these criminal acts are NOT by settlers. They’re UNSETTLERS. I know many settlers-good, decent people. Those who steal, vandalize, & injure others are terrorists.”</p> | Read More in News from Israel
